FAQs
What is the maximum storage capacity for the Samsung Galaxy A17?
The Samsung Galaxy A17 comes with 256 GB of internal storage, which can be expanded up to 2 TB using a MicroSD card.
Does the Samsung Galaxy A17 support 5G?
No, the Samsung Galaxy A17 supports 4G (LTE) network connectivity but does not support 5G.
Is the phone water-resistant?
Yes, the Samsung Galaxy A17 has an IP54 rating, which means it is protected against dust ingress and water splashes.
What is the display technology used?
The device features a 6.7-inch Super AMOLED display with a resolution of 1080 x 2340 pixels and a maximum refresh rate of 90 Hz.
Does it come with a charger in the box?
No, an AC adapter is not included with the Samsung Galaxy A17. You will need a separate USB Type-C charger.
What version of Android does it run?
The Samsung Galaxy A17 comes with Android 14 installed.
Can I use two SIM cards and an SD card at the same time?
No, the Samsung Galaxy A17 uses a Hybrid Dual SIM slot. You can use either two NanoSIM cards or one NanoSIM card and one MicroSD card.
Troubleshooting
Device not turning on
Ensure the battery is charged. Connect the device to a charger for at least 30 minutes and try powering it on again. If the issue persists, try a different USB Type-C cable and charger.
Poor Wi-Fi or Bluetooth connectivity
Restart your phone and your router/Bluetooth device. Check if Wi-Fi or Bluetooth is enabled in the settings. Ensure you are within range of the network or device. Forget and re-pair Bluetooth devices.
Apps crashing or freezing
Close and reopen the app. Clear the app's cache and data through the device settings. Ensure the app and the Android operating system are updated to the latest versions. If the problem persists, uninstall and reinstall the app.
Camera not focusing or producing blurry images
Clean the camera lens with a soft cloth. Ensure the subject is within the camera's focus range. Try using the optical image stabilization (OIS) features if available. Restart the camera app or the phone.
Battery draining too quickly
Check battery usage in settings to identify power-hungry apps. Reduce screen brightness, disable unused features like Bluetooth or GPS when not needed, and limit background app activity.

Setup, Compatibility & Care
Initial Setup: To set up your Galaxy A17, power on the device and follow the on-screen prompts. You will be guided through selecting your language, connecting to Wi-Fi, signing into your Google account, and configuring security settings like fingerprint or face unlock.
SIM Card: The Galaxy A17 supports Hybrid Dual SIM. You can use either two NanoSIM cards or one NanoSIM and one MicroSD card for storage expansion. Insert the SIM tray on the side of the phone.
Compatibility: The device supports Wi-Fi 5 (802.11ac) and Bluetooth 5.3 for wireless connectivity. It uses a USB Type-C port for charging and data transfer (USB 2.0).
Care Instructions: To maintain your device:
- Keep the phone away from extreme temperatures and direct sunlight.
- Clean the screen and body with a soft, dry, or slightly damp microfiber cloth. Avoid abrasive cleaners.
- Ensure the charging port is clean and free of debris.
- The IP54 rating provides splash and dust resistance, but avoid submerging the device in water.
- Use the recommended charging accessories. An AC adapter is not included; you will need a USB Type-C charger.
